Schools in Chile and Argentina targeted by major thefts

Educational institutions in Chile and Argentina have been targeted by significant thefts. In Maipú, Chile, the Liceo Polivalente El Llano suffered a major robbery where criminals stole approximately 20 computers, projectors, a robotic arm, and various technical tools. Preliminary estimates place the losses between 70 and 80 million pesos. The thieves reportedly gained access to administrative offices to secure master keys, allowing them to loot classrooms, workshops, and the library. Students have marched to the SLEP Santa Corina offices to demand responses.

In Santa Fe, Argentina, the Jardín Padre Quiroga and its associated primary and secondary school levels have been hit by five separate robberies within a two-week period. The incidents involved significant property damage, including burned electrical wiring and intimidating messages left on classroom boards. Due to the security concerns and necessary repairs, secondary school classes have been suspended. The local educational community has expressed deep concern regarding the vulnerability of these institutions.
